The Edwardians is a 1972 drama series created by Mark Shivas. It stars Thorley Walters, Robert Powell and Michael Jayston.

The Edwardians is an eight-part miniseries broadcast in 1972, 73. An anthology, each 90-minute episode explores influential figure(s) of the Edwardian era: Charles Rolls and Henry Royce; Horatio Bottomley; E. Nesbit; Sir Arthur Conan Doyle; Robert Baden-Powell; Marie Lloyd; Daisy Greville, Countess of Warwick; and David Lloyd George.
